Barbadians are being urged to give the gift that keeps on giving – literacy – during the Ministry of Education, Technological and Vocational Training’s Primary School Book Drive themed: “Share A Story”.

The drive begins on Tuesday, April 23, World Book Day, and runs until Tuesday, April 30. Individuals, church and community groups, service clubs and organizations are being asked to donate new and gently used books for children ages four to 11.

The categories of books may include story books, picture books, activity or informational books. Books which are in good condition may be donated to any primary school in Barbados.

They will be given to children in need and used to develop classroom and school libraries.
